Experience the charm of Wildhaus, Switzerland, in July, where the temperature ranges from a refreshing 7°C (45°F) at its coolest to a sizzling 31°C (88°F) at its peak. With an average temperature of 16°C (62°F), this month embodies the essence of summer in the Swiss Alps. However, prepare for a moist atmosphere with 83% humidity and 21 days of rain, resulting in a substantial precipitation total of 251 mm (9.9 in). Ideal for those who enjoy a mix of sunny afternoons and occasional showers, July in Wildhaus offers a unique experience in this picturesque alpine village.

In July, Wildhaus, Switzerland experiences its peak precipitation, with an impressive 251 mm (9.9 in) of rain falling over 21 days. This significant amount marks a continuation of the trend seen in the preceding months, where late spring and early summer brought higher rainfall levels. Following a robust June with 220 mm (8.7 in), July sees a remarkable surge, signifying the transition into the wetter part of the summer season. In July, Wildhaus experiences a notably high UV Index of 9, categorizing it in the very high exposure category. As sunlight intensifies during this peak summer month, residents and visitors alike should be vigilant, with a burn time of just 15 minutes for unprotected skin. This trend follows a pattern seen since late spring, where the UV Index escalated from a moderate 3 in February to a staggering 10 in June, before slightly easing to 9 in July.
